“捕鲸叉”助推器排出物的热力学和热化学参数

<正> 一、引言采用分析技术预测“捕鲸叉”火箭发动机排出羽烟和周围大气之间的热力学和热化学相互作用,以确定由此产生的各种化学产物及其浓度,从而能估定对空气特性的局部影响。当固体推进剂导弹诸如“捕鲸叉”发射时,热排出物在导弹后面形成云状物。羽烟和周围大气以综合方式(此方式在某种程度上取决于导弹参数,诸如燃烧室压力、推进剂组分、弹道和周围大气条件)相互作用。如果没有分析预测,那么可假定推进剂组分元素和空气
